Simplify −4(7b+3)+24b−8 .(1 point)

To simplify the expression -4(7b+3) + 24b - 8, we use the Distributive Property of Multiplication over Addition/Subtraction.

Applying the Distributive Property, we have:
-4 * 7b + -4 * 3 + 24b - 8

Simplifying further, we get:
-28b - 12 + 24b - 8

Combining like terms, we get:
-4b - 20

So, the simplified expression is -4b - 20.

Simplify 2(3v+9)−14−6(−5v−4) .(1 point)

To simplify the expression 2(3v+9)−14−6(−5v−4), we use the Distributive Property of Multiplication over Addition/Subtraction.

We will simplify each term separately:
2(3v+9) simplifies to 6v + 18

-6(-5v-4) simplifies to 30v + 24

So, now the expression becomes:
6v + 18 - 14 + 30v + 24

Combining like terms, we get:
36v + 28

Therefore, the simplified expression is 36v + 28.

−15+4/5(15e−10)−10e .(1 point)

To simplify the expression -15 + 4/5(15e - 10) - 10e, we use the Distributive Property of Multiplication over Addition/Subtraction.

First, let's simplify the term 4/5(15e - 10):
4/5 * 15e = (4/5) * 15e = 12e
4/5 * -10 = (4/5) * -10 = -8

Therefore, 4/5(15e - 10) simplifies to 12e - 8.

Now, the expression becomes:
-15 + 12e - 8 - 10e.

Combining like terms, we get:
12e - 10e - 15 - 8.

Further simplifying, we get:
12e - 10e - 23.

Finally, combining like terms again, we get:
(12e - 10e) - 23.

Simplifying this, we get:
2e - 23.

Therefore, the simplified expression is 2e - 23.

Factor 48y+36z using the GCF.

To factor 48y + 36z using the greatest common factor (GCF), we need to find the largest number that can divide both 48 and 36.

The GCF of 48 and 36 is 12, which can be found by finding the common factors of 48 and 36 (1, 2, 3, 4, 6, 12) and selecting the largest one.

Now, we can write the expression as the product of the GCF and a simplified expression:
48y + 36z = 12(4y + 3z)

So, the factored form of 48y + 36z using the GCF is 12(4y + 3z).

Simplify 5(7x−2)−14x+4 .(1 point)

To simplify the expression 5(7x - 2) - 14x + 4, we use the Distributive Property of Multiplication over Addition/Subtraction.

First, let's simplify the term 5(7x - 2):
5(7x) = 35x
5(-2) = -10

Therefore, 5(7x - 2) simplifies to 35x - 10.

Now, the expression becomes:
35x - 10 - 14x + 4.

Combining like terms, we get:
(35x - 14x) + (-10 + 4).

Further simplifying, we get:
21x - 6.

Therefore, the simplified expression is 21x - 6.

Simplify 17d−33+9(2d+6)−11 .

To simplify the expression 17d - 33 + 9(2d + 6) - 11, we use the Distributive Property of Multiplication over Addition/Subtraction.

First, let's simplify the term 9(2d + 6):
9(2d) = 18d
9(6) = 54

Therefore, 9(2d + 6) simplifies to 18d + 54.

Now, the expression becomes:
17d - 33 + 18d + 54 - 11.

Combining like terms, we get:
(17d + 18d) + (-33 + 54 - 11).

Further simplifying, we get:
35d + 10.

Therefore, the simplified expression is 35d + 10.

Simplify 6(3q−4)+18−12q−7(4q+5) .(1 point)

To simplify the expression 6(3q - 4) + 18 - 12q - 7(4q + 5), we use the Distributive Property of Multiplication over Addition/Subtraction.

First, let's simplify the term 6(3q - 4):
6(3q) = 18q
6(-4) = -24

Therefore, 6(3q - 4) simplifies to 18q - 24.

Next, let's simplify the term 7(4q + 5):
7(4q) = 28q
7(5) = 35

Therefore, 7(4q + 5) simplifies to 28q + 35.

Now, the expression becomes:
18q - 24 + 18 - 12q - (28q + 35).

Combining like terms, we get:
(18q - 12q - 28q) + (-24 + 18 - 35).

Further simplifying, we get:
-22q - 41.

Therefore, the simplified expression is -22q - 41.
